4 Clostridium Difficile Testing Acceptable Specimen Loose or watery stool specimen Suspected ileus caused by infection: verbal communication with lab occurs prior to submission of sample Rejection Criteria Specimens that are not liquid or soft Specimens from infants under 1 year old should be discouraged Specimen received greater than 24 hours after collection Rectal swab specimens Test for cure or testing from asymptomatic individuals 4
5 Clostridium Difficile Laboratory Testing Stool Culture for toxin-producing C. diff (*Gold Standard) Most accurate, but has slow turn around of up to 3 days; not clinically feasible Nucleic Acid Amplified Tests (NAAT) including Polymerase Chain Reaction (PCR) High sensitivity and high specificity May lead to false positive results and increase detection of colonizers Enzyme Immunoassay (EIA) Rapid results, high specificity, but low sensitivity Glutamate Dehydrogenase (GDH) GDH is an enzyme produced in large amounts with toxins A and B High sensitivity, but low specificity 5
6 NHSN C. difficile Lab ID Event CDI-positive laboratory assay: All non duplicate positive laboratory test result for C. diff toxin A and/or B, (includes molecular and toxin assays) tested on an unformed stool specimen 6

10 What Our EMR Implementation Allowed Us To Do Infection Preventionist In House Staff Isolation / Infection Mismatch report Laboratory based alert system that identifies and flag infection status Automatic Contact isolation order is entered when test is ordered Infection Control Line listing of positive test in a time period Alert if C. diff test is ordered which allows early identification if appropriate C. diff testing is performed Best Practice Advisory House census list- identifies isolation/ infection status Positive test auto flagged in the patient s infection banner Nurse will see the contact isolation order once C. diff test is enteredpreemptive isolation Allows communication of any increased trend of cases in a unit Nurses avoid specimen collection if testing is inappropriate End user is informed of the C. diff testing algorithm 10

12 EPIC replicated the algorithm in the form of a Best Practice Advisory (BPA) for prescribers to review when ordering testing. 12
13 Selecting All Questions Reviewed is required in order to select the Accept button. 13
14 Once accepted, both Clostridium Difficile Toxin and Contact Isolation Status display in the New Orders to be signed list. If a patient is already on Contact Precautions, only testing will populate. 14
15 When the test is ordered, Infection Control Practitioners are alerted in the Isolation and Infection Census by the automatic Contact Isolation order and an alert seen in the C.diff Order column. Staff members are able view the Isolation status on the EPIC banner. 15 Staff members now see both Isolation and Infection on the EPIC banner. The Infection Control Practitioners or Microbiology department adds the infection type once the test is positive in the infection tab to clarify for staff members why the patient is on Contact Isolation.
